"Homelessness is not caused primarily by substance abuse or mental illness, but by low wages and a lack of affordable housing. Mental illness may be most jarring when we encounter an unhoused person in the throes of a mental health crisis, but the lack of support for people wrestling with mental illness is an acute failure of public policy that goes way beyond the issue of homelessness."
